Monday 16th September
The Seekers 50th Anniversary – The Farewell Tour
Hall One, 7.30pm
Best known for their 60s hits including‘ Morningtown Ride’,‘ Someday, One Day’, and‘ Georgy Girl’, the original chart-topping line up of The Seekers reunite for a very special golden jubilee tour.

Saturday 21st September
Steve Howe Trio
Hall Two, 8pm
This trio project puts the legendary Yes guitarist at the helm of a brilliant trio featuring his son Dylan Howe on drum kit and keyboard maestro Ross Stanley on Hammond organ. A masterful combination.

Sunday 22nd September Folkworks
Vin Garbutt
Hall Two, 8pm
Vin’ s career has spanned over 40 years of constant worldwide touring. His songs were inspired by the folk tradition at the beginning of his career, they still are but have transformed into gritty social comment and life observations.
